Officers were called to Waterloo Lake at Roundhay Park at 9:19 am today (28/03) after a jogger saw a body in the water near the cafe in Park Avenue. The scene was cordoned off and body was recovered from the water by the fire service. The body has since been removed.

Detective Inspector James Entwistle, of Leeds District Safeguarding Unit, stated: “We are carrying out enquiries to establish the woman’s identity and the circumstances surrounding her death and a post-mortem examination is due to be held tomorrow. We believe she is likely to have entered the water some time between last night and this morning and we would like to hear from anyone who saw anything or who has any information that could assist us.”

He continued: “She appears to be around 50 years old and was wearing a black and green dress and a dark blue coat. She has dark greying hair and was wearing glasses. We are still in the process of establishing her identity and we would like to hear from anyone who recognises the description or thinks they know who it might be.”

Anyone with information has been asked to contact Leeds District CID via 101 quoting log number 306 of March 28.
